John Leong
Executive Director
I was born and raised in Hawaii. I graduated from Punahou School and later attended the Wharton School at the University of Pennsylvania. My wife, Julianna, and I have two beautiful children, Te Ara Maeha and Heikura Hererangi. In high school, I was a member of the Youth Conservation Corps, then run by the Department of Land and Natural Resources. This experience inspired me to seek a career in conservation where I could not only help to protect Hawaii’s precious resources, but also utilize them as a way to enrich and better the communities and people around me. In addition for my love for the outdoors, I have a deep desire to educate and train young adults. I have been able to utilize this passion by helping to greater develop the Hawaii Youth Conservation Corps as well as help start up Kupu, whose purpose is to train and equip young adults while protecting Hawaii’s natural resources.
I am also an active member at New Hope Diamond Head and enjoy outdoor recreation such as hiking, paddling, and playing with my family at the beach.

Julianna Rapu Leong
Vice President
I was born and raised in Rapa Nui, Chile and moved to Hau’ula, Oahu in the 1990’s. I am a graduate of Punahou School and Scripps College, where I earned a degree in Biology. I married my best friend, John, and together we have been blessed with two beautiful daughters, Te Ara Ma’eha and Heikura Hererangi. My deep love and respect for the ocean, the forest, and all wild places started in my youth. My other great love is helping others unlock their gifts and witnessing the power of a transformed life. It is an honor to have worked with the Hawaii Youth Conservation Corps since 2002 and to have been Kupu’s first Executive Director.

Kathy Thurston
Secretary
I am a graduate of The Kamehameha Schools Class of 1975, born and raised her on Oahu. I am the eldest of six children and was raised by my Hawaiian grandmother who developed a deep appreciation for my heritage and cultural values. My husband Charles and I have been married for more than 30 years and we are proud and happy parents to our daughters Tiffany and Tatum, son-in-law Rick and kupuna to Isaiah Kuponoaloha.
I am the owner and President of Thurston-Pacific, Inc., a general engineering and building contractor and some of the things I enjoy in my free time are reading, dancing, music and traveling. I also enjoy serving at church (New Hope) and my favorite past time is enjoying my little mo’opuna and spending time with him. Some of my current and past affiliations are:
Past President – General Contractors Association of Hawaii
Board of Regent (Emeritus) – University of Hawaii
Past Commissioner – Department of Hawaiian Homelands
Management Trustee – Operating Engineers Union & Laborers Union
Former Chairwoman – OHA’s Native Hawaiian Revolving Loan Fund

Michael Wilson
Board Member
I grew up on Oahu where I spent much of my time in the mountains and ocean. I attended public school on Oahu, completed law school on the mainland and eventually became the Director of the Department of Land and Natural Resources for the State of Hawaii. I am presently a state circuit court judge for the First Circuit Court of the State of Hawaii.
